A traffic collision occurred today on Eastbound State Route 58 near Cottonwood Road in Bakersfield, CA, leading to significant traffic disruptions in the area. The incident involved a single vehicle, a red Ford Mustang, which went off the roadway and down an embankment, landing off the eastbound lane.
Emergency services quickly responded to the scene, deploying multiple units to manage traffic and secure the area. Towing services were requested to assist with the removal of the vehicle. As a result of the incident, drivers experienced delays and potential backups, particularly during the early morning hours when traffic was beginning to increase.
Motorists traveling through this section of State Route 58 are advised to exercise caution, as traffic may still be affected while the scene is being cleared. The California Highway Patrol is actively managing the situation to ensure safety and restore normal traffic flow as quickly as possible.
